(6)' Chamber Board Meets
With Committee Heads
Chairmen of committees for
the Kermit Chamber of Com-
merce met Thursday night with
the board of directors of the
Chamber to discuss the year’s
program of work.
O. M. Work, president of the
Chamber, said the joint meet-
ing of the committee chairmen
and board is a new program
started in an effort to more
closely co-ordinate the efforts
of the committees. Meeting was
held in the Chamber board
room.
The Chamoer president said
the board will hold similar
meetings once each month.

Hunter's Attend 63rd
Wedding Anniversary
Dr. and Mrs. Joe Hunter left
Kermit Friday afternoon for
Altus, Okla., where they attend-
ed a Sunday observance of the
63rd Wedding Anniversary of
her parents, Mr. and Mrs. J. D.
Moore.
Present for the occasion were
Mrs. Hunter’s sister and fami-
ly, Mr. and Mrs. Leroy Barker
of Oklahoma City, her nephew
and his wife, Mr. and Mrs. Ed-
die Barker of Wichita Falls;
and her niece, Mrs. Jack Graves
and her son, Scott, of Altus.
Many friends called during the
afternoon to honor the couple.
The Hunters returned home
by Chickasha, Okla., where he
visited a brother who is critical-
ly ill.

Joan Graves Named
KHS Drum Major
Joan Graves, daughter of Dr.
and Mrs. John Graves, last
week was elected drum major
for Kermit K Band, according
to G. T. Gilligan, band director.
Brenda Clark was runner-up.
Out-of-town judges, Gilligan
said, select two candidates for
drum major and band members
make the final selection.
Gilligan also announced twirl-
er try-outs are slated for todaj
(Monday).
